Serious Vibration?

Hey guys, im gettin a serious vibration at 65 and up especially if i let off the gas and coast...rattles the whole truck...U-joints?? or any ideas on what else to look for....2000 5.4 4r70 trans, lotsa lotsa miles but still runs great except for this problem lol

Friction Modifier Breakdown. Very common, this will shake the entire vehicle, allot ! - Gives the impression that your vehicle is coming un glued lol.

The Fix. - Change the rear fluid with recommended synthetic and add 8 oz's of friction modifier, -per recommendation. Basic service.

Vibration will go away completely within 75 miles from change out.
